How To Fix S06841 - Total runtime of the TOTAL collector


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: S06 - SAP Netweaver Workload Collector

  • Message number: 841

  • Message text: Total runtime of the TOTAL collector

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message S06841 - Total runtime of the TOTAL collector ?

    The SAP error message S06841, which refers to the "Total runtime of the TOTAL collector," typically indicates an issue related to the performance of the system, particularly in the context of the SAP workload analysis and performance monitoring.

    Cause:

    The error message S06841 is generally triggered when the total runtime of a specific collector (in this case, the TOTAL collector) exceeds a predefined threshold. This can happen due to various reasons, including:

    1. High System Load: The system may be experiencing high load due to numerous concurrent users or resource-intensive processes.
    2. Long-Running Transactions: Certain transactions or background jobs may be taking longer than expected to complete.
    3. Inefficient Code: Poorly optimized ABAP code or database queries can lead to longer execution times.
    4. Database Performance Issues: Slow database performance can also contribute to longer runtimes.
    5. Configuration Issues: Incorrect configuration settings in the SAP system can lead to performance bottlenecks.

    Solution:

    To address the S06841 error, consider the following steps:

    1. Analyze Workload: Use transaction ST03N (Workload Analysis) to analyze the workload and identify long-running transactions or processes.
    2. Check System Performance: Monitor system performance using transaction ST04 (Database Performance) and ST06 (Operating System Monitor) to identify any bottlenecks.
    3. Optimize Code: Review and optimize any ABAP code or SQL queries that are taking too long to execute. Use transaction SE30 (Runtime Analysis) or SAT (ABAP Trace) to identify performance issues in the code.
    4. Adjust Configuration: Review and adjust system configuration settings that may be affecting performance. This may include adjusting buffer sizes, memory settings, or other parameters.
    5. Database Tuning: If the database is the bottleneck, consider performing database tuning or optimization. This may involve creating indexes, updating statistics, or optimizing queries.
    6. Increase Thresholds: If the long runtimes are expected due to legitimate reasons (e.g., batch jobs), consider increasing the threshold for the TOTAL collector if appropriate.
